How Investors May Respond To Monolithic Power Systems (MPWR) Expanding Into Automotive AI With ECARX
- Earlier this month, Monolithic Power Systems and ECARX Holdings entered a strategic cooperation agreement to jointly develop solutions in automotive intelligence, AI, and robotics, aiming to build a global supply chain and accelerate product rollout across multiple industries.
- This partnership highlights Monolithic Power Systems' expanding role as a core technology partner for global automakers and tech companies, leveraging its expertise in semiconductor design and system integration to support ECARX’s global expansion.

Monolithic Power Systems Investment Narrative Recap
To be a shareholder in Monolithic Power Systems (MPS), you need to believe in the company's ability to capture growth in automotive intelligence, AI, and broader electrification trends. The recent agreement with ECARX highlights MPS’s ambition in automotive and industrial automation, but its impact on the timing of revenue ramps in enterprise data, currently the company’s most important short-term catalyst, appears limited. The biggest immediate risk remains uncertainty around those revenue ramps, as any delays could disrupt near-term earnings visibility. Among recent announcements, MPS’s Q1 2025 results stand out: sales reached US$637.55 million with net income of US$133.79 million, both showing strong year-over-year growth. This healthy financial performance reinforces the company’s underlying catalysts, particularly its expanding role in key growth sectors such as automotive, but investors should balance these positives against risks like high inventory and global trade tensions. Monolithic Power Systems' outlook projects $3.7 billion in revenue and $940.9 million in earnings by 2028. This assumes a 15.7% annual revenue growth rate but a decrease in earnings of approximately $859 million from current earnings of $1.8 billion.
